SHADOWS IN THE DARK (a.k.a [:SITD:] ) – Stronghold
It took me a couple of seconds
to comprehend the fact that “Stronghold” is the first [:SITD:] album.
It took me even longer to get adjusted to [HURT] and [VENOM] tracks
that are not signature hard-hitting anthems but flowing songs with
solid dose of future pop infused.
I didn’t receive that surprise quite well, it must be said,
probably because of preconceived image and sound of Gelsenkirchen
(GER) duo that was
stuck in my head since SEPTIC
III compilation. Talking to my Electromeda comrade DJ Cyberchrist who’s
even more of an expert on [:SITD:]
('Laughingstock’ review)
revealed he feels the same. Could be we’re a pair of old inert geezers
so hooked up on industrial that we need a heavy hit of drumline to get our
brain moving or
we’re experienced old geezers knowing the core from the fluff perhaps?
Good question…hm…
Speaking of hard stuff, don’t get us wrong – there’s
a fair share of blood pumping songs of course, the best music
on the album must be
mentioned: [2nd DEATH]: Voxless, flawless, merciless. Megahits [SNUFF MACHINERY]
and [LAUGHINGSTOCK] are also included and in exclusive album version. Additional
points given for that! But grade and overall quality of this release rested
on supporting cast. Tough decision though. Every track has its own taste and
design. You might find a touch of Suicide Commando here and a just
a hint of Funker Vogt there, yet still, this is [:SITD:] album, with
all of its harsh melodics and good lyrics. Slight imperfections included.
Yes, their firstborn could have been a masterpiece, one of the
best albums of the decade. But, more speed on [LOCKED IN SYNDROM],
stronger melody on [ROSE-COLOURED
SKIES], more convincing lyrics on [LEBENSBORN] would have made “Stronghold” stronger.
Nevertheless, it is a creation that put Shadows In The Dark on
top of the industrial newcomers list. To rephrase: [:SITD:] is the best new
industrial band.
Don’t mind my words, I’am
just an old geezer.
